AI Summary

  • Urges the Governor to approve $325 million in appropriations for the Urban Weatherization Initiative, a state-funded program administered by the Office of Urban Assistance in the Illinois Department of Commerce and Economic Opportunity.

  • Initiative comprises three components: Weatherization Specialist Training Grant, Home Energy Auditor Training Grant, and Residential Weatherization Program designed to create jobs, improve energy efficiency, and reduce energy costs in disadvantaged communities.

  • 2016 budget appropriations total $325 million, distributed as $75 million for cultural site programs, $60 million for vocational learning, $100 million for housing, $40 million for youth development programs, and $50 million for weatherization projects.

  • Program targets urban communities in Alexander, Kane, Lake, Macon, Peoria, St. Clair, Will, Cook, Kankakee, LaSalle, Madison, Rock Island, Stephenson, and Winnebago Counties.

  • Requests Governor consider these appropriations as a budget priority to support urban area growth and stability.
